Alec Monopoly, a street artist known for his pop art influenced works, has been making waves in the global art scene since bursting onto the scene in the mid-2000s. Born in 1988, Monopoly’s early life and career as a artist laid the groundwork for his eventual success. From a young age, Monopoly was fascinated by the world of art and began creating his own pieces early on.
After honing his craft, Monopoly turned to the streets of New York City, where he began his career as a street artist. Here, he gained a reputation for his unique blend of graffiti and pop art, which would later become his signature style.
The Significance of Alec Monopoly’s Art Style
Monopoly’s art style, a fusion of graffiti and pop art, has been instrumental in his rise to fame. Characterized by bold lines, vibrant colors, and iconic imagery, Monopoly’s works have been compared to those of Warhol and other art giants of the 20th century. The ease with which Monopoly’s works are recognizable has contributed significantly to their popularity, and the artist’s ability to create art that is both accessible and thought-provoking has made him a favorite among art enthusiasts and collectors alike.
Monopoly’s art style is also highly sought after, with many of his works selling for tens of thousands of dollars at art auctions.

The Art Market’s Astonishing Price Points
Art pieces can fetch astronomical prices at auction, defying the laws of economics and pushing the boundaries of what’s possible. Take, for example, Leonardo da Vinci’s ‘Salvator Mundi,’ which sold at Christie’s auction house for a record-breaking $450.3 million in 2017. This sale not only shattered expectations but also cemented the status of art as a lucrative investment opportunity.
- The market dynamics driving these high prices are multifaceted.
- Rarity and provenance play significant roles in determining the value of a piece.
- The art market is often driven by speculation, with buyers hoping to resell pieces for a profit.
These factors combine to create a market where art pieces can reach dizzying heights, often leaving even the most seasoned art enthusiasts baffled. However, beneath the surface, there’s a complex web of art dealers, collectors, and institutions working together to drive these markets forward.

Sources of Inspiration
Monopoly’s street art style is influenced by a mix of graffiti, stenciling, and pop art traditions. His use of bright colors, bold lines, and recognizable motifs such as dollar signs and playing cards draws inspiration from the works of artists like Banksy, Shepard Fairey, and Roy Lichtenstein. Furthermore, Monopoly’s fascination with popular culture is reflected in his incorporation of iconic imagery from brands like McDonald’s, Coca-Cola, and Gucci.
- Monopoly’s art often features depictions of money, wealth, and consumerism, which serve as a commentary on the excesses of capitalism.
- His use of stenciling and graffiti techniques nods to the DIY ethos of street art’s early days and highlights the democratization of artistic expression.
- Monopoly’s fusion of high and low art forms reflects the blurred lines between art and commerce in the contemporary art world.

Street Art vs. Other Forms of Art
Street art’s unique characteristics set it apart from other forms of art, including its focus on public engagement, its use of ephemeral materials, and its DIY ethos. Unlike traditional forms of art, street art often prioritizes accessibility and community involvement over traditional notions of artistic merit.
| Street Art Characteristics | Traditional Art Characteristics |
|---|---|
| Ephemeral, public, and community-driven | Permanent, private, and often exclusive |
| DIY ethos and self-taught practitioners | Traditional art education and formal training |
